11 Alstom s Gas Processing Unit (GPU) Designed for stringent (>99% Vol.) or relaxed CO2 specification (>95% Vol.) Within the oxy process, the GPU represents : ~30% of the energy penalty & ~40% of the incremental capture system cost Developed from already-existing process Pilot configuration in containers to allow mobility to different sites Compression & Purification tests: - 1 st phase (on-going) with synthetic gases in Alstom R&D center in Växjö, Sweden - 2 nd phase (2012) on actual oxycombustion flue gases on the 15 MWth BSF in Windsor, CT USA Mobile GPU pilot unit for multiple testing possibilities IEA ALSTOM 2 nd Int. 16 30 MW th Oxy-Combustion Pilot Plant of Vattenfall in Schwarze Pumpe, Germany Objective Investigation and Demonstration of the complete technology path for CO 2 separation in pilot scale as basis for realisation of a demonstration plant Alstom-Scope Extent of Supply: Steam generator, ESP and other components of the flue gas path Technology Partnership with Vattenfall to advance of the Oxyfuel technology Status of Operation as of 2011 Start of operation in September 2008 Total operation hours 10,000 hours (3,500h air, 6,500h oxyfuel) Captured CO 2 ~10,000 tons Tests with two lignites (low/high sulfur) Test phases with Alstom Burners (Design A+B) finished Alstom Oxy-burner Boiler House Electrostatic Precipitator Flue Gas Desulphurisation Flue Gas Condenser CO 2 Purification and Liquefaction Alstom Oxy-boiler Air Separation Unit Control Room CO 2 Tanks Office Building IEA ALSTOM 2 nd Int. Oxy-Combustion 2011 We reserve Conference, all rights Yeppoon, in Queensland, this document Australia, and 14 Sept. in the P 24 A new modern 426MWe Gross Oxyfuel Power Plant PC Boiler; ultra-supercritical conditions Clean power generation with the entire flue gas treated to capture 2 MTA CO 2 Biomass co-firing leading to zero CO 2 emission Located at the existing Drax Power Station Site at Selby, North Yorkshire A part of Yorkshire/Humber cluster for transport and offshore storage of CO 2 FEED under way NER funding application under evaluation
